Chicago Aurora & Elgin 460 - Illinois Railway Museum

CA&E 460 (St. Louis, 1945) sits at the 50th Avenue "L" station at the Illinois Railway Museum trained with older steel cars 431 and 409. Car 460 was the last traditional interurban car built in the U.S. and was used in service on the CA&E until 1957. It was acquired and repainted by IRM in 2010.

Photographed by Frank Hicks, September 18, 2010.
